What signs show that gaming is becoming a problem?
Trying to recover losses by placing bigger bets repeatedly or using money meant for essentials.
Spending much more time than planned playing and feeling unable to stop.
Hiding your gaming from family or friends, or spending less time with them.
Restlessness when not playing; excessive frustration or irritability after losing.
What’s the best way to set time and budget limits?
The foundation of responsible betting is planning ahead. Before playing on 3366, follow these rules:
- Set a weekly budget: Only bet an amount you can afford to lose without affecting your daily life. Betting money should never come from family expenses or savings.
- Set time limits per session: Set a specific time limit before you start playing. You can use a timer to avoid spending too much time.
- Set limits for your winning goals and losses: Stop once you reach a winning limit. If you hit a loss limit, stop playing for the day.
- Avoid trying to win back losses: Trying to recover losses by increasing bets often leads to bigger trouble.
Self-Control Tools
The following responsible gaming measures apply to 3366 users:
- Set Deposit Limits: You can set a maximum deposit limit for a set period. This limit cannot be exceeded.
- Taking Breaks: You can activate a temporary account suspension for a few days — known as a short-term break.
- Long-Term Breaks: If you want to take a long break from the platform, inform our support team. During this period, logging in will not be possible.
- Closing Your Account: If you feel the need to stop playing completely, contacting our support team can help you close your account permanently.
